Unit Description

This introductory unit aims to develop a thorough understanding and appreciation of the nature and processes of research, especially in the field of management. It is specifically designed to help those engaging in research for the first time. It has both theoretical and practical dimensions, showing the wide variety of ways any given problem or phenomenon might be studied and the consequences of the approach adopted; the tools of social research; the major issues of design and conduct of research; preparing proposals for research projects; and evaluating quality of others' research by conventional criteria.
